Jogging in Bokö offers a diverse landscape for runners, characterized by a unique blend of lush greenery from the inner archipelago and barren cliffs facing the open sea. The central parts of the island feature small, rocky, old cultivated land, dominated by oak pastures and open fields. This coastal environment provides beautiful sea views, rocky shorelines, and sandy beach meadows, creating a dynamic backdrop for running.

What kind of terrain can I expect on Bokö's jogging trails?

Jogging in Bokö provides a dynamic experience with diverse terrain. You'll encounter a blend of lush greenery from the inner archipelago, barren cliffs facing the open sea, and central areas featuring small, rocky, old cultivated land dominated by oak pastures and open fields. The trails often pass through ancient agricultural landscapes with stone fences and traditional meadows.

Are there any specific trails that highlight Bokö's ancient cultivated landscapes?

Yes, the island features a historical agricultural landscape with stone fences and paths that have retained their 19th-century layout. The Running loop from Norrtorp is a great option that showcases these cultivated landscapes in the island's interior.

Are there any visitor facilities or points of interest near the running routes?

The Västantill Visitor Area serves as a natural entry point to the Bokö Natural Reserve. It features a guest jetty, a small exhibition, information boards, and picnic tables, making it a convenient spot before or after your run. There's also a marked three-kilometer circular hiking trail starting here, which is suitable for jogging.
